2011 NY-P All-Star rosters announced

Five Cutters grab honors
August 9, 2011
The rosters for the New York-Penn League All-Star Game have been released for both the American and National League squads, who will face off on Tuesday, August 16 at Edward A. LeLacheur Park in Lowell, Massachusetts, home of the Lowell Spinners.

Five Williamsport Crosscutters were named to the NL All-Stars; Outfielders Aaron Altherr, Kelly Dugan and Kyrell Hudson and, and pitchers Gabriel Arias and Mike Nesseth.

Altherr was taken by the Phillies 9th round of the 2009 draft. After the 2010 season was rated, by Baseball America, as the 10th best prospect in the Phillies system. He is currently hitting .277 with 5 home runs and 21 RBI's. He ranks 3rd in the league with 15 stolen bases. He spent the 2010 season with the GCL Phillies and Williamsport.

Dugan, was Philadelphia's 2nd round selection in the 2009 draft. He spent the 2010 season with the GCL Phillies and Williamsport. This season he is hitting .287 with 2 home runs and a team-leading 21 RBI's. After a slow start in June he sizzled in July, hitting .324 with 2 home runs and 15 RBI. He had an 11-game hitting streak from July 24-August 4.

Hudson, who spent the entire 2010 season in Williamsport, was the Phillies 3rd round selection in the 2009 draft. His 18 stolen bases are tied for 1st in the NYP League and has been a shining star defensively in center field.

Arias was signed by the Phillies as an amateur free agent in July, 2007. He is 5 for 6 in save opportunities to go along with a 1.99 ERA. He has struck out 20 batters in 22 innings of work this season.

Nesseth, the Phils 17th round selection in the 2010 draft, spent entire 2010 season on disabled list after undergoing Tommy John surgery. He has come back in grand fashion with a 3-2 record and 2.28 ERA. He has held opponents to a .202 batting average allowing just 37 hits in 51 innings of work.
